A group of friends are dining at a pizza parlor. They have 1 1/2 pizzas. If each friend eats 1/4 of a pizza, how many friends can have an equal share?

Simplify your answer

Answer:

Divide 1 1/2 by 1/4. Note that 1 1/2 = 1 2/4 = 6/4. So now we divide 6/4 by 1/4, obtaining 6.

6 friends can enjoy an equal share.
